EFFECTIVE MICRO ORGANISMS.

EM stands for Effective micro organisms in a liquid form and consists of naturally occurring beneficial micro organisms. The microbes in the E M are non-harmful, non pathogenic, not generally engineered or modified (non- G M O), and not chemically-synthesized,and E M is not a medicine either. The basic group of microorganisms in E M are Lactic acid bacteria( commonly found in Yogurt,Cheeses),Yeast ( Bread beer) and Phototropic bacteria.
E M is used in a varity of ways,mostly by mixing it without applying it to other organic materials. The E M microbs can be activated by being fermented with(organic) molasses and quality (filtered) water. Orginally nE M was developed for use in agriculture (Crop farm) as an alternative to agricultural chemicals. However, E M is not a fertilizer and unlike the purpose of fertilizers, the purpose of the E M is to increse the number of benificial micro organisms in the soil. This is to improve the soil's microbial heath and promote a healthy envoroment for plants.




E M is a liquid solution of Effective microorganisms,"Effective"in that the microorganisms can change the improve the environment in which it is applied EM is produced through the termination processes and consists of water, molasses,lactic acid,bacteria,yeast and phototrophic bacteria. The liquid solution has a brown to dark brown colour and product is generally known as E M-1
EM has proven to be revolutionary technology for many types of environmental remediation efforts, solid waste, waste water and composting among them with future application in virtually any waste or contamination issue. In Japan this research has been ongoing for over 20 years. E muse has spread extensively throughout Asia and most of the third world and is finally gaining momentum in western countries.
